OUTSTANDING FARMERS’ MARKET COMMUNITY INITIATIVE
This new award recognises the integral role that farmers’ markets play in connecting local farmers and artisan food producers directly with customers, and the vital support local food systems provide for communities. It will be awarded to a farmers’ market that has created an outstanding community initiative in the past two years, which demonstrates innovation, agility and resilience, and has impacted its food producers and market community in a positive way.

Australian apiarists are encouraged to check out the BQUAL B-TRACE accreditation scheme. This is the Australian honey industry owned QA and food handling program especially designed for small enterprise beekeepers selling direct to the public. It confirms honey has been produced to high industry standards and offers consumers a ‘warranty’ on their honey and bee product purchases. Honey producers selling at farmers’ markets are specially recommended to investigate this opportunity.
